Stylish and Sleek, French Style Fridges Complement Almost Any Kitchen Decor

Stylish and sleek, french door fridge freezer australia-style refrigerators are perfect for every kitchen design. Additionally, they offer great practicality.

With a refrigerator on eye level and a freezer drawer underneath, everything is within reach without the need to bend down - perfect for those who love to stock up on fresh foods.

Style Design

If you're a lover of clean lines and sleek finishes and sleek finishes, the French door style might be the perfect choice for you. Many models are available in stainless steel, which will match any decor. They also have a special coating that wards off fingerprints and wards off scratches and other marks, making them easier to keep looking brand new.

Many of them come with other appealing features like an ice maker or a water dispenser. They also come with various handle finishes. There are many options to personalize your storage space, including adjustable shelves doors, door bins, and the ability to control humidity in drawers for fruits and vegetables.

french door integrated fridge fridges have two doors, which make it easier to get the food items in the back. This means that you are less likely to find food that is expired at the back. They also help maintain the temperature. When you open the doors of a standard refrigerator, a lot of cold air escapes and the refrigerator has to be more efficient in bringing its interior to a livable level.

Many French-style refrigerators have a door-in-door feature that is an external panel that opens to reveal a space (typically for beverages or snacks) you can access without opening the main fridge doors. This is an easy method of organizing your fridge, and it can also help save energy since you won't have to open it more often.

There are fridges with a full-width deli drawer that can store cheeses and meats and fridges equipped with two half-width freezer drawers that are ideal for storing frozen foods. You can also get a French-style four-door refrigerator that comes equipped with an automatic water pitcher and a compartment for sheet pans in the freezer.

Consider your kitchen plans and the future requirements when choosing between the French style fridge or a side-byside. Side-by-side refrigerators are ideal for storing canned and bottled products, while French-style fridges offer more space for food items that have to be kept cool.

Convenient Storage

Choose a model that has premium door storage if you want to have a fridge with a sleek design. These compartments can be used to store smaller items like spices and condiments, as they can be accessed without opening the fridge. Keep food items out of the refrigerator's doors to stop food from spoiling. But since temperatures in these areas are typically warmer than those in the rest of the fridge, be sure to avoid storing temperature-sensitive foods in the refrigerator doors.

Some French door refrigerators feature dedicated drawers for crisping to keep veggies and fruits fresh. These storage bins provide an environment that is controlled and ideal for these kinds of foods and can be adjusted to control humidity levels. If you'd prefer, split the drawer of the crisper into two parts and use one for fruits, and the other one for vegetables.

Other models of French door refrigerators have the deli drawer, which is ideal for storing food items such as meats cut into slices and cheeses. This kind of storage can help to cut down on the necessity to shut and open the main refrigerator. Some deli drawers have an adjustable slider that helps maintain the proper temperature for these high demand ingredients.

The freezer section of a French-door refrigerator can be another option to store frozen items. These models usually have a larger freezer space than traditional side by side refrigerators, which makes them an ideal option for storing large containers of frozen pizza or bags of frozen vegetables. Some models have slide-away shelves that make it easier to store large items and avoid spills.

A lot of French-style refrigerators have an in-door water and ice dispenser, which can save your refrigerator space. They also come with an easy-to-use electronic interface, which allows you to choose your beverage by pressing a button.

Other features that improve the efficiency of your refrigerator include external digital temperature controls as well as an inside serving drawer and LED lighting. Choose a refrigerator that has stainless steel or a smudge-proof finish that hides fingerprints and smudges for an extra clean appearance. For a cohesive kitchen look, consider matching your fridge with other appliances that have the same finish such as an integrated microwave, oven or range.

Easy to Clean

The sleek design of the sleek look of a French door refrigerator can add elegance to your kitchen without costing you a fortune. Although they're generally more expensive than side-by-side refrigerators The price difference will depend on the features you choose. High-end models will cost more due to the fact that they have extra space and advanced technology, whereas models with less features are less expensive.

In addition to their gorgeous design, French door fridges are also easy to clean. A lot of models come with shelves that can be removed and door bins that can be removed for thorough cleaning. You'll also find many models with a protective coating that hides fingerprints and other smudges making them less likely to be damaged.

The spacious interior of a French door refrigerator makes it easy to keep your groceries organized. Adjustable shelving and large crisper drawers can be made to suit your unique storage needs. You can also select panels that are built-in or panel-ready to personalize the exterior of your home.

When you are looking for a new refrigerator, you need to take measurements of the height, width, and the depth of your space prior to you buy. This will ensure that the refrigerator, as well any cabinets or counters, fits within your space. You'll also want to make sure there's enough space for the doors to open fully.
